Then select … WebSep 1, 2024 · First, find your profit margin: $300 – $210 = $90. $90 / $300 = 30%. You want to give a 4% early payment discount to your customer, which would be a savings of $12 ($300 X 0.04). So, the customer would owe $288 ($300 – $12). WebApr 3, 2024 · The term for the early payment discount is 2%/10 Net 30, so if you receive payment in 10 days or less, the invoice will be reduced to $980.
